Private Guides, Premium Touring and Seamless Logistics
A luxury New Zealand journey should feel smooth from the moment you arrive. We can arrange private driver-guides, transfers, domestic flights, scenic touring, activities, accommodation and travel documents so the trip flows naturally from one region to the next.
Private guiding is especially valuable in New Zealand, where many of the most memorable places are found between destinations. A local driver-guide can help you enjoy scenic stops, timing, weather changes, road conditions and regional stories without needing to manage the day yourself.
For longer itineraries, we may use a thoughtful mix of private guides, domestic flights, scenic rail, luxury lodge transfers and carefully planned touring days to reduce unnecessary road time and keep the journey relaxed.
Luxury Lodges, Boutique Hotels and Special Stays
New Zealand offers a beautiful range of accommodation styles, from world-class luxury lodges and private villas to boutique hotels, vineyard stays and premium lakefront retreats.
We help match the accommodation to your travel style. Some guests prefer the full lodge experience, with fine dining, hosted service and dramatic settings. Others prefer boutique hotels in towns where they can walk to restaurants, shops and local attractions.
Your itinerary may include:
Luxury lodges in remote scenic locations
Boutique hotels in Queenstown, Auckland, Christchurch, Wānaka or Wellington
Vineyard and food-focused stays
Lakefront, alpine or coastal accommodation
Private villas for families or small groups
A mix of luxury and practical stays depending on the route
The right accommodation choices can make the journey feel more comfortable, personal and connected to place.
